Dashlane pros and cons
Excellent security features, including storing passwords securely and monitoring the dark web.
Simple yet powerful, intuitive interface for both power users and average users.
Seamless sharing and managing of passwords and sensitive information.
Ability to categorize and permission off certain credentials for teams.
Pricing can be a concern for personal users, limiting access to some features.
Some websites may not allow passwords to prefill, causing inconvenience.
